Abstract

By stressing the application of boson mapping techniques to the truncated collective branch of nuclear excitations, the usefulness of two recently developed methods for the treatment of spurious states are compared. It is shown why the identification proposed by Geyer et al. is superior to the use of the ‘‘Majorana’’ operator S as proposed by Park.
